Node.js实战指南:Mike Cantelon, Marc Harter等人作品

需积分: 10 4 下载量 37 浏览量 更新于2024-07-22 收藏 9.34MB PDF 举报
《Node.js in Action》是一本由Mike Cantelon、Marc Harter、T.J. Holowaychuk和Nathan Rajlich共同编著的专业IT书籍,专为深入理解并掌握Node.js编程技术而设计。本书旨在帮助读者全面了解Node.js的强大功能,该框架以其非阻塞I/O模型和事件驱动架构在服务器端JavaScript开发中占据重要地位。 Node.js是一种开源、跨平台的JavaScript运行环境,最初由Ryan Dahl于2009年创建,它利用V8 JavaScript引擎实现了高性能的异步I/O处理。《Node.js in Action》详细介绍了如何使用Node.js构建高效的网络应用,包括实时Web应用、Web服务、WebSocket服务器以及微服务架构中的应用。书中不仅涵盖了基础知识,如事件循环、模块系统和异步编程,还深入剖析了Node.js的核心模块如http、fs、child_process等的用法。 Isaac Z. Schlueter,Node.js的创始人之一,在序言中可能分享了Node.js的发展历程、设计理念以及其在现代软件开发中的重要性。此外,出版社Manning Publications Co.提供了购买和获取本书的途径,以及关于批量订购和版权信息,强调了未经许可不得复制或传播书中的内容。 对于想要进一步提升Node.js技能的开发者来说,这本书是不可或缺的参考资料,它不仅适合初学者通过实践项目来巩固理论知识,也适合有经验的开发人员深化对Node.js底层机制的理解。通过阅读《Node.js in Action》,读者将能够掌握如何利用Node.js进行高效、并发的服务器端编程,以及如何将其与其他技术如Express框架、MongoDB数据库等无缝集成,以构建现代、高性能的Web应用程序。